The Croft is a modern purpose-built registered care home in Amersham with specially designed accommodation for up to 64 older people. All rooms are en-suite and can be personalised with people’s own effects to create a real home-from-home environment. Accommodation is arranged in four self-contained living areas all of which are comfortably and attractively furnished. The Croft provides person centred care and support to older people and to those living with dementia. Our team are able to support residents to live as independent a life as any health condition will allow.

Job Purpose: To lead the team of Housekeeping staff, including laundry assistants, to ensure that the service is clean, tidy and maintained to the highest standards of cleanliness and hygiene – Promoting home from home.

Main Responsibilities:

  • Take the lead in supervising the housekeeping team in their roles and required duties.
  • Ensure that the highest standards of cleanliness are met within the service.
  • Consult with residents on a regular basis such as attending suite meetings, to ensure that their needs and choices in relation to housekeeping and laundry are being met.
  • Ensure that all housekeeping and laundry consumables are ordered from nominated suppliers.
  • Ensure that stock takes are carried out each week.
  • Implement, monitor and maintain cleaning schedules for the service and ensure that they are adhered to.
  • Ensure that supplies are stored safely and used effectively to minimise wastage.
  • Maintain a high standard of hygiene within the service.
  • Adhere to and promote COSHH guidelines.
  • Attend relatives and residents meeting whenever possible.
  • Monitor staff training requirements; working with the deputy manager to arrange training.
  • Carry out housekeeping audits.
  • Report any maintenance issues to the administrator for onward reporting.
  • Work alongside the housekeeping team, demonstrating and promoting best practice.
  • Development and monitoring of the induction and supervision process.
  • Supporting new staff through the induction process.
